Abstract

The application discloses an elevator counterweight processing equipment, which comprises a cutting table, a laser cutting head connected to the top of the cutting table through a moving assembly, a collecting box with an open top arranged below the cutting table, a purification box connected to the collecting box through an air extraction pipe, a main air extraction pump installed on the air extraction pipe and a gas storage tank connected to the purification box through an air outlet pipe. The protective gas sprayed by the laser cutting head can be sucked to the gas storage tank through the air extraction pipe and the collecting box for recycling and storage, so that the loss of the protective gas is reduced, and the processing cost of the laser cutting machine is reduced. The filter element in the purification box can purify the recycled protective gas, improve the concentration of the protective gas, and further improve the effect of subsequent use of the protective gas. The application further discloses an elevator counterweight processing process.

Technical Field

[0001] This invention belongs to the field of elevator counterweight processing technology, and particularly relates to an elevator counterweight processing equipment and its processing technology. Background Technology

[0002] Elevator counterweights are used to balance the tension in the elevator traction machine's wire ropes, ensuring the elevator's normal operation. They are typically made of cast iron or steel, and their shape and size vary from manufacturer to manufacturer.

[0003] In the processing of elevator counterweights, a laser cutting machine is used to cut steel plates into the shape of the counterweights. During laser cutting, a protective gas is typically used to protect the cut surface. Existing laser cutting machines usually use protective gases such as nitrogen and argon. After use, the protective gas is usually directly released into the air, resulting in significant waste. In particular, inert gases like argon are expensive to purchase, and direct release greatly increases the operating cost of the laser cutting machine.

[0004] Therefore, it is necessary to improve the existing elevator counterweight processing equipment. Summary of the Invention

[0039] In the processing of elevator counterweights, a laser cutting machine is usually used to cut the raw steel plate into the shape of the elevator counterweight. During the laser cutting process, a protective gas is sprayed to protect the cut surface and prevent the raw steel plate from being oxidized. The protective gas of the existing laser cutting machine is directly discharged into the air after being sprayed out, resulting in a large amount of waste of the protective gas. In particular, inert gases such as argon have high purchase costs, and direct discharge will greatly increase the production cost of the laser cutting machine.

[0040] To address the above problems, an elevator counterweight processing device is provided, see [link to relevant documentation]. Figure 1 , Figure 3 and Figure 7 It includes a cutting table 1, a laser cutting head 2 connected to the top of the cutting table 1 via a moving component 7, a collection box 8 with an open top located directly below the cutting table 1, a purification box 4 connected to the collection box 8 via an exhaust pipe 6, a main exhaust pump 601 installed on the exhaust pipe 6, and an air storage tank 3 connected to the purification box 4 via an exhaust pipe 5.

[0041] The moving component 7 includes two parallel rails 701 disposed on both sides of the cutting table. A first moving seat 702 is disposed on the rails 701 and can move along the rails 701. A gantry frame 703 is erected between the two first moving seats 702. A second moving seat 704 is disposed on the gantry frame 703 and can move along the top beam of the gantry frame 703. A lifting slide 705 is disposed on the second moving seat 704. The laser cutting head 2 is mounted on the lifting end of the lifting slide 705. When the moving component 7 is working, the first moving seat 702 drives the laser cutting head 2 to move along the length direction of the cutting table 1, the second moving seat 704 drives the laser cutting head 2 to move along the width direction of the cutting table, and the lifting slide 705 drives the laser cutting head 2 to rise and fall, thereby realizing the movement of the laser cutting head 2 in three-dimensional space above the cutting table 1.

[0042] When using this laser cutting machine, the raw steel plate is laid flat on the cutting table 1, and the laser cutting head 2 moves on the raw steel plate to cut out the counterweight. During the cutting process, the main air pump 601 runs, and the air inside the collection box 8 is extracted through the air extraction pipe 6, creating a negative pressure inside. This draws the protective gas ejected by the laser cutting head 2 and the air into the collection box 8. After being purified by the purification box 4, the concentration of the protective gas is increased. Then, the purified protective gas and air are injected into the gas storage tank 3 through the exhaust pipe 5 for storage, thereby realizing the recovery of the protective gas, reducing the loss of the protective gas, and lowering the processing cost of the laser cutting machine.

[0043] Compared with existing laser cutting machines, this laser cutting machine can recover protective gas, reduce losses, and thus reduce production costs. While collecting protective gas, it can also collect fly ash and residue generated during the cutting process, and filter the waste gas and residue, improving the environmental performance of the laser cutting machine. The collection box 8 is set below the cutting table 1, and most of the protective gas ejected by the laser cutting head 2 passes directly through the cutting table 1 and is injected into the collection box 8, which can improve the collection efficiency of protective gas and further reduce the loss of protective gas.

[0044] Further improvements are, see [link / reference] Figures 1-4 The cutting table 1 includes an outer frame 101 and a plurality of mesh plates 102 disposed inside the outer frame 101. The number of collection boxes 8 is equal to that of the mesh plates 102 and they correspond one-to-one. The mesh plates 102 cover the top of the collection boxes 8.

[0045] The outer frame 101 is fixed between the rails 701. The outer frame 101 has a stepped section, on which the screen plate 102 is mounted. The stepped section supports the screen plate 102, and the outer frame 101 limits the position of the screen plate 102. The screen plate 102 has holes, allowing the waste gas, slag, and protective gas generated during cutting to pass through the screen plate 102 and be sprayed into the collection box 8. This configuration divides the cutting table 1 into multiple screen plates 102, allowing individual replacement of a damaged screen plate 102 without replacing the entire cutting table, thus reducing the maintenance cost of the laser cutting machine. Furthermore, the connection method between the screen plate 102 and the outer frame 101 allows the screen plate 102 to be directly removed and placed from inside the outer frame 101, improving the ease of assembly and disassembly of the screen plate 102.

[0046] Further improvements are, see [link / reference] Figure 6 The collection box 8 is equipped with a partition 802, which divides the internal space of the collection box 8 into multiple water injection chambers 801 for water injection. Each water injection chamber 801 is arranged in an array along the horizontal direction. The water injection chambers 801 are connected to the air extraction pipe 6 through the branch pipe 605. The branch pipe 605 is equipped with a solenoid valve 604.

[0047] In use, the position of the laser cutting head 2 above the cutting table 1 can be calculated based on the distance moved by the first movable seat 702 and the second movable seat 704. When the laser cutting head 2 moves to the position directly above the water injection chamber 801, the solenoid valve 604 on the branch pipe 605 connected to the water injection chamber 802 is opened, so that the air extraction pipe 6 is connected to the inside of the water injection chamber 802, thereby generating negative pressure inside the water injection chamber 802, and realizing the absorption of waste gas, waste residue and protective gas.

[0048] By setting up multiple collection boxes 8 and dividing the collection boxes 8 into multiple water injection chambers 801, each water injection chamber 801 is controlled by an independent solenoid valve 604, which can reduce the range of air pumping by the main air pump 601, thereby reducing the load on the main air pump 601 and reducing power consumption; and a greater suction force can be generated inside the smaller water injection chamber 801, thereby increasing the amount of protective gas recovered.

[0049] Water can be injected into the bottom of the water injection chamber 801. After the waste residue is blown into the water injection chamber 801, the water can quickly cool the waste residue and buffer it, preventing it from splashing due to rebound and improving the safety performance of the laser cutting machine.

[0050] Further improvements are, see [link / reference] Figure 7 and Figure 8The exhaust pipe 6 extends into the purification chamber 4 and is distributed at the bottom of the purification chamber 4. Multiple exhaust holes 606 are evenly distributed on the outer periphery of the exhaust pipe 6 located inside the purification chamber 4. The purification chamber 4 is provided with an adsorption layer 405, a drying layer 404 and a filter layer 403 arranged sequentially from bottom to top. The exhaust pipe 6 located inside the purification chamber 4 is located inside the adsorption layer 405. The top of the purification chamber 4 is connected to an exhaust pipe 5, which is connected to the top of the purification chamber 4. A first check valve 501 is installed on the exhaust pipe 5.

[0051] In this laser cutting machine, the adsorption layer 405 is filled with clean water at the bottom of the purification chamber 4, and part of the exhaust pipe 6 located inside the purification chamber 4 is immersed in the clean water. The adsorption layer 405 is used to purify the water-soluble harmful gases in the mixed gas containing the protective gas, as well as the waste residue and dust particles generated during cutting. The drying layer 404 is a desiccant used to dry the mixed gas after being washed with clean water. The filter layer 403 is activated carbon used to adsorb some of the harmful gases mixed in the mixed gas. The protective gases commonly used in laser cutting are nitrogen, oxygen and argon. None of these three gases are easily soluble in water and will not be absorbed by activated carbon. Therefore, filtering through the above three filtration methods will not reduce the concentration of the protective gas, and at the same time, it can remove most of the harmful gases, waste residue and dust, which can effectively improve the purity of the protective gas.

[0052] During use, the mixed gas is evenly introduced into the clean water through multiple exhaust ports 606, which improves the uniformity of mixing between the gas and water, enhances the purification effect of the mixed gas, and thus increases the concentration of the protective gas. After drying and further purification, the mixed gas is sent to the exhaust pipe 3 for storage through the exhaust pipe 5. Stones or other materials can be placed in the clean water inside the purification box 4 to allow the mixed gas to better contact with the water as it passes through the gaps between the stones, improving the purification effect. The stones also slow down the rising speed of the mixed gas, reducing splashing on the water surface and extending the service life of the desiccant. The purification box 4 includes a box... The body 401 and the cover 402 are designed to facilitate easy replacement of the filter material inside the body 401 by opening and closing the cover 402. The first check valve 501 installed on the exhaust pipe 5 prevents the gas inside the storage tank 3 from flowing back into the purification box 4, thus ensuring the air pressure inside the storage tank 3. An auxiliary exhaust pump 502 can be installed on the storage tank 5 to assist in exhaust or to perform emergency exhaust in case the main exhaust pump 601 fails, thereby increasing the air pressure inside the storage tank 3. A second check valve 602 can also be installed on the exhaust pipe 6 to prevent the clean water inside the purification box 4 from flowing back into the exhaust pipe 6, and also to maintain the pressure of the storage tank 3.

[0053] Further improvements are, see [link / reference] Figure 6The branch pipe 605 extends into the water injection chamber 801, and the height of the end of the branch pipe 605 is greater than the liquid level in the water injection chamber 801. A baffle 603 covers the end of the branch pipe 605, with a gap between the baffle 603 and the end of the branch pipe 605. The branch pipe 605 being higher than the liquid level in the water injection chamber 801 prevents water from being drawn into the branch pipe 605; the baffle 603 blocks splashed waste residue and dust, reducing the amount of waste residue and dust entering the branch pipe 605, thereby slowing down the wear rate of the filter media inside the purification box 4.

[0054] Further improvements are, see [link / reference] Figure 9 and Figure 10 The laser cutting head 2 includes a laser 201 and a nozzle 202. The outer periphery of the laser 201 is covered by a housing 203. A sealed interlayer 206 is formed between the housing 203 and the outer surface of the laser 201. The interlayer 206 has an air inlet 204 communicating with the air tank 3 and an air outlet 205 communicating with the nozzle 202.

[0055] During use, the mixed gas containing protective gas stored inside the gas tank 3 enters the interlayer 206 through the air inlet 204. After being cooled by clean water, the mixed gas can cool the laser 201. Then, the mixed gas inside the interlayer 206 enters the nozzle 202 through the air outlet 205 and is sprayed out from the nozzle 202 to the cutting part of the raw material steel plate. Since the mixed gas contains a certain concentration of protective gas, the amount of new protective gas injected into the nozzle 202 can be reduced, thereby reducing the consumption of protective gas and lowering the processing cost of the laser cutting machine.

[0056] Further improvements are, see [link / reference] Figure 10 Multiple flow guides 207 are provided inside the interlayer 206, which divide the space between the air inlet 204 and the air outlet 205 into multiple airflow channels. The flow guides 207 allow the mixed gas to be evenly distributed inside the interlayer 206, improving the cooling effect on the laser 201. At the same time, the flow guides 207 increase the heat dissipation area of ​​the laser 201, further improving the cooling effect on the laser 201. The flow guides 207 also serve to support the casing 203, increasing the strength of the casing 203 and thus improving the protection of the laser 201.

[0057] Further improvements are, see [link / reference] Figure 9 and Figure 10A protective sleeve 208 is coaxially arranged around the nozzle 202, and an exhaust port 209 connected to the exhaust pipe 6 is provided on one side of the protective sleeve 208. The shielding provided by the protective sleeve 208 can reduce the splashing of residue and dust, improving the safety of the laser cutting machine; at the same time, the connection between the protective sleeve 208 and the exhaust pipe 6 creates a negative pressure inside the protective sleeve 208, thereby absorbing harmful gases and dust generated during laser cutting, improving the environmental performance of the laser cutting machine; and it can also increase the amount of protective gas recovered, reducing the operating cost of the laser cutting machine.

[0058] A processing technology for elevator counterweights, see [link to relevant documentation] Figure 11 This includes the following steps:

[0059] Step 1, Inspection: Inspect the thickness and flatness of the raw steel plate;

[0060] Step 2, cutting: The raw steel plate is cut using a laser cutting machine to form a counterweight.

[0061] Step 3, Grinding: Grind the counterweight with a grinding machine to remove burrs from the edges of the counterweight.

[0062] Step 4: Leveling. The counterweight is leveled using a hydraulic press.

[0063] Step 5: Spray painting. Spray paint the surface of the counterweight and let it air dry naturally.

[0064] Step 6, quality inspection: inspect the surface defects of the counterweight and weigh the counterweight to check its weight.

[0065] Step 7: Pack the counterweight, wrap it with a film, and secure it with cable ties.
